Topics Covered
- 1. Introduction to IoT and Blockchain Technology: Learners will study the fundamentals of IoT devices and blockchain technology, including their architectures and key concepts, and will gain an understanding of how these technologies can be integrated to secure IoT deployments.
- 2. Security Challenges in IoT Devices: This module covers the common security challenges faced in IoT devices, such as device vulnerabilities, data breaches, and unauthorized access, providing learners with a deep understanding of the threats to IoT security.
- 3. Blockchain Basics: Learners will explore the core concepts of blockchain technology, including block structure, consensus mechanisms, and smart contracts, laying a strong foundation for understanding how blockchain can be used to enhance IoT security.
- 4. Blockchain for IoT Data Integrity: This module focuses on how blockchain can ensure data integrity in IoT systems, including techniques for secure data storage and transmission, and learners will gain practical skills in implementing blockchain for integrity checks.
- 5. Secure IoT Device Authentication: Learners will study methods for secure authentication of IoT devices using blockchain, including multi-factor authentication and secure key management, and will practice implementing secure authentication protocols.
- 6. IoT Device Update Management with Blockchain: This module covers secure update management for IoT devices, including the use of blockchain to ensure that only authorized updates are applied, and learners will gain experience in deploying and managing secure firmware updates.
- 7. Blockchain for IoT Supply Chain Security: Learners will examine how blockchain can be used to secure IoT in supply chain management, focusing on traceability, transparency, and tamper-proof records, and will practice designing secure supply chain solutions using blockchain.
- 8. Advanced Blockchain Techniques for IoT: This module delves into advanced blockchain techniques, such as zero-knowledge proofs and homomorphic encryption, and their application in enhancing IoT security, providing learners with the skills to implement these advanced methods.
- 9. Legal and Ethical Considerations in IoT Security: Learners will explore the legal and ethical considerations in deploying blockchain and IoT solutions, including data privacy, cybersecurity regulations, and ethical use of technology, and will gain the ability to navigate these complex issues.
- 10. Case Studies and Best Practices in Securing IoT with Blockchain: This final module involves analyzing real-world case studies and best practices in securing IoT devices with blockchain, and learners will develop the skills to apply this knowledge in practical scenarios, including risk assessment and mitigation strategies.
